Oulu vs Florania Climate & Distance Between

Brazil flag
  • The distance between Oulu, Finland and Florania, Brazil is approximately 9,369 km or 5,822 mi.
  • To reach Oulu in this distance one would set out from Florania bearing 22.1°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Oulu bearing 62.1° or ENE .
  • Oulu has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Florania has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
  • Oulu is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Florania is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
  • The average temperature is 23.6 °C (42.5°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 24 °C (43.2°F) more in Oulu.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 295.3 mm (11.6 in) less which is equivalent to 295.3 l/m² (7.25 US gal/ft²) or 2,953,000 l/ha (315,695 US gal/ac) less. About 3/5 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 48.7° lower in Oulu than in Florania.
